Synopsis

When Eileen Dodds sent her husband out to get a portion of chips and two pickled eggs, she never suspected he would run off with the shop owner and not be seen for five years.

Thirty years later, Eileen has decided to take her life back into her own hands, and much to the surprise of her daughters, Jackie and Tracy, she has returned from a holiday with Raymond, a blind bingo caller, who she intends to marry in a week's time!

But is Raymond only after her money?

And will Eileen ever find true happiness?--From publisher description.

Performance

Cast

A small cast size of 6 total roles, 3 female and 3 male roles.
